<h3 id="agent-of-record-criteria-and-pricing" id="agent-of-record-criteria-and-pricing">Agent of Record Criteria and Pricing</h3>

<p>When establishing a enterprise, one of the fundamental necessities is appointing a filing agent. A statutory agent must have a real address in the jurisdiction of formation, as this is the place where formal notices and government correspondences are sent. It is crucial for the registered agent to be available during standard business hours to ensure prompt acknowledgment of legal service, which includes litigation documents and government correspondence. Additionally, the appointed individual or firm must be licensed to conduct business in the region and should meet the necessary qualifications as per jurisdictional rules.</p>

<p>The price of designated agent services can fluctuate greatly depending on the provider and the features included. Average costs for designated agent services range from $50 to $300 per twelve months. Some providers offer additional features such as regulatory notifications, correspondence forwarding, and business address services, which can affect the overall cost. It is crucial for companies to assess agent pricing and package offerings to ensure they select a service that meets both their budget and legal obligations.</p>

<p>Additionally key advantage is the safeguarding of privacy. A registered agent serves as a buffer between the business and public scrutiny. Instead of listing the owner&#39;s personal address in public filings, the registered agent&#39;s information is used. This not only helps maintain the owner&#39;s privacy but also guarantees that sensitive legal documents are handled discreetly. For many small business owners, especially those running from home, this anonymity can be a valuable advantage.</p>
